Harry J. Grant

H.J. Grant, publisher of the Milwaukee Journal, is also a Missourian. He has been connected with industries and advertising and has been with the Milwaukee Journal since 1916. He has been publisher since 1919. He is a member of the American Newspaper Publisher’s Association; the American Society of Newspaper Editors; and the Milwaukee Art Institute.

Gerald Boyd

Gerald Boyd, former managing editor of The New York Times, earned his bachelor of Journalism degree from the Missouri School of Journalism in 1973. In his first year as managing editor, his staff received an unprecedented seven Pulitzer Prizes. In 2000, Boyd created and edited the “Race in America” series, which also won a Pulitzer. … Continued
